Erdogan: West is trying to influence elections in Turkey

Western countries are trying to influence the presidential and parliamentary elections in Turkey, which should be held on May 14, President Recep Tayyip Erdogan on Sunday, February 5, during communication with youth in Aydin. The words of the Turkish president are given by TRT.

“World powers from Europe to America make active efforts to influence the elections on May 14. A vile campaign is being held against me for this purpose. And incidents with the burning of the Qur’an are all about the same,” said the Turkish leader.

Erdogan noted that “Western media write a lot of how important the elections are important for all world politics”, therefore, “active efforts to exert the influence on voting and public opinion, for which they are closely monitoring in Turkey.”
